Rocket City Hot Wheelers Diecast Show

First up, gear up for the Rocket City Hot Wheelers Diecast Show happening on March 22 from 8 a.m. to 1 p.m.. This event promises tons of fun with free admission! Expect to find a variety of vendors showcasing an incredible array of diecast cars. In addition to the collecting frenzy, enjoy fantastic activities, delicious food, and some exciting prizes. It’s the ideal spot for both diecast enthusiasts and families looking for a fun outing!

Pop-Up Pet Adoption Event

Looking to bring a furry friend into your home? Head over to the Pop-Up Pet Adoption Event at Starbucks Providence from 1 p.m. to 3 p.m.. With help from local Animal Services, you can finalize paperwork and gather all the information you need about potential new pets. It’s a lovely chance to find your new best friend while supporting a great cause!

Huntsville Magic Club Shows

Whether you’re a seasoned fan of magic or just looking for something new, you won’t want to miss the Huntsville Magic Club magic shows! They are scheduled for 2 p.m. and 6 p.m. on March 22, with proceeds benefiting the STUDIO 60 Senior Center’s Center for Adult Day Care. It’s not every day that you get to be amazed while contributing to the community, so mark your calendar!

2nd Korean Cultural Festival

Experience a taste of Korean culture at the 2nd Korean Cultural Festival at Dream Theater! Kicking off at 2:30 p.m., this colorful event features traditional performances, food, and cultural exhibits. It’s a great way to explore a culture rich in history and artistry.

World Water Day Waterway Cleanup

Join the fight for a cleaner environment by participating in the World Water Day Waterway Cleanup on March 22 from 9 a.m. to noon. Participants are encouraged to park at the Madison County Walking Track, where cleanup supplies will be provided. Let’s work together to keep our waters clean and healthy!

HerPower Walk Celebrating Women’s History Month

Celebrate Women’s History Month by taking part in the HerPower Walk on March 22 from 9 a.m. to 11:30 a.m.. Join fellow community members in this empowering event designed to uplift and honor women throughout history.

Book Signing and More at the U.S. Space & Rocket Center

Don’t miss the chance to meet award-winning author Sharon McDougle at a book signing from 10 a.m. to 12 p.m. at the U.S. Space & Rocket Center. Also, celebrate the Rocket Center’s 55th birthday at Unclaimed Baggage in Scottsboro from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m.. It’s a day filled with rich history and excitement!

Other Fun Events

Check out the GigaParts 1-Year Anniversary Celebration and Makers Market from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. as well. If you’re up for some friendly competition, join the Family Bingo Nights at Urban Cookhouse on Fridays starting at 6 p.m.. And for those needing a helping hand, the Fighting Hunger at the Horn food pantry event is available at 8 a.m., or until supplies last.
